2. ROS (Robot Operating System)
- ROS is an open-source framework for building robotic software. It includes a variety of tools, libraries, and packages for sensors, actuators, and control systems.
- If you're asking about ROS in general, here are some key points:
- It's used for robot development, simulation, and control systems.
- It's widely used in research and industry (e.g., in robotics labs, autonomous vehicles, etc.).
- It's not a physical robot, but a software framework.
